Plot Summary

This documentary explores the multifaceted issues surrounding climate change and presents innovative solutions from around the globe. It highlights the urgency of the situation while offering hope through the stories of individuals and communities making a difference. The film aims to inspire viewers to take action and consider their role in shaping a sustainable future.

Critical Reception

Time to Choose was generally well-received by critics for its important subject matter and its hopeful approach to a dire issue. Reviewers often praised its diverse range of stories and its ability to distill complex environmental challenges into an accessible narrative. While some found the solutions presented to be broad, the overall sentiment was that the film served as a compelling call to action.
